Brief Biography-Henryk Rodakowski, born in Lemberg, studied under Joseph Danhauser and Franz Eybl in Vienna and Léon Cogniet in Paris. In 1852 he succeeded as a portraitist with his painting of General Dembiński. He also painted historical works. He received the Legion of Honour in 1861 and the Belgium Order of Leopold in 1873. Rodakowski settled in Kraków, becoming president of the Academy of Arts in 1893. He died the following year. |
